Annatto

Pigment: Bixin – Norbixin | Color: Yellow – (Red)Orange

pH: 2.5 – 10.2  |  Heat: ***** |  Light: ***** |  Bixin 0,2 – 28% & Norbix: 0,5 – 42% |   Label: E160b(i) – E160(ii)

Annatto colors technically allow almost any food to be colored in shades, ranging from yellowish to deep, dark orange. 

  • Annatto colorants provide warm yellow to deep orange shades in a wide range of food applications. Being derived from seeds, they are particularly well-suited for use in vegan products
  • BioconColors offers a full range of annatto color solutions including water and oil-soluble/ suspensions, acid-stable and encapsulated formulations.

Applications

Annatto is used in a wide range of food applications, like yogurts, ice cream, processed cheese, bread crumbs, sausage casings, margarines, bakery powders and beverages

Cochineal

Pigment: Carminic Acid / Carmine | Color: Orange – Red – Purple – Violet

pH: 2.5 – 10.2  |  Heat: ***** |  Light: ***** |  Carminic Acid content: 0,5 – 90% |   Label: E120

Carmine is one of the most stable red natural colors available and is an excellent replacement for artificial food colors. The color shade is pH-dependent, ranging from orange to red bluish. BioconColors offers a complete range of effective, high-quality carmine solutions.

Applications
With it’s bright red stable shade, carminic acid and carmine natural colors are used in many different food applications, like beverages, meat, spice blends, dairy products, confectionery and cosmetics. Have a look at our NATRUE approved carmine natural shades for cosmetic applications

Tumeric

Pigment: Curcumin | Color: (bright) Yellow

PH: 2.5-7.0  |  Heat: ***** |  Light: ***** |  Curcumin content: 8.0 – 9.0%  |   Label: E100

Curcumin is used by BioconColor in its formulated color solutions. Curcumin is the principal curcuminoid of the popular Indian spice turmeric. The curcuminoids are natural phenols that are responsible for the yellow color of turmeric.

Applications
Curcumin is used in for formulations in beverages, condiments, jams, jellies, marmalades, confectionery, dairy products, fish products, dietary supplements, processed meats and vegetables.

Purple Corn

Pigment: Anthocyanin | Color: Purple – Red

pH: 1.8 – 2.8 |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Color Strength: 8 – 11% | Label: Vegetable Extract – Clean Label

Purple corn has one of the deepest shades in found in plants. Due to its richness in purple color, purple corn pigments have long been used to color foods and beverages.

Applications
The anthocyanin-rich coloring is suitable for use in juice drinks, energy/sport drinks, fruit preparations, salad dressing, snacks cereals, fruit preparations, yogurt, ice cream and confectionery.

Purple Sweet Potato

Pigment: Anthocyanin | Color: Pink – Red- Violet

pH: 2.0 – 6.0 |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Label: Vegetable Extract – Clean Label

Purple sweet potato is a widely sourced natural food coloring, providing shades ranging from raspberry pink to red and violet depending on the pH of the application. Its neutral flavor makes it well-suited for use as a food colorant in a wide variety of products.

Applications
The anthocyanins, which give the purple sweet potato its color, have good light and heat stability making it suitable for the use in beverages, fruit bases, baking, and confectionery.

Beetroot

Pigment: Betanin | Color: bright red to bluish red

pH: 3.0 – 7.0 |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Color Strength: 3.0 – 6.0 | Label: Vegetable Extract – Clean Label

Beetroot is a widely used natural food colorant. The main coloring compound is the betanin, which, depending on the pH of the application, gives an intense red to voilet color shade. Beetroot is available in liquid and powder form and depending on the processing, can be considered as a coloring foodstuff.

Applications
Beetroot is used in meat and meat replacers, ice cream, bakery cream fillings and confectionery. For cosmetics, BioconColors offers the NATRUE certified Huemax BRB quality.

Safflower

Pigment: Carthamidin| Color: Dark Yellow

pH: –|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Color intensity: approx. 20 – 30 | Label:  Flower Extract – Clean Label

Safflower is a plant-based food colorant obtained from the petals of the safflower flower. It provides bright yellow to orange shades, making it an attractive alternative to synthetic yellow colorants. The coloring compounds in safflower are primarily carthamin and other natural pigments that offer good stability in a range of food applications.

Applications
Safflower is commonly used to color beverages, rice, sauces, dairy products and confectionery.

Spirulina

Pigment: Phycobilins | Color: Green – Blue

pH: 10%: 5.0 – 6.5 |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Color Value: 180Unit | Label: Spirulina Extract- Clean Label

Spirulina (Arthrospira platensis) is a blue-green algae that grows naturally in freshwater. Spirulina has an extensive track record as a food supplement in many cultures. Spirulina contains green chlorophyll and phycobilins (a pigment–protein complex). The coloring properties of spirulina are the phycobilins, these are blue phycocyanins that on extraction create a range of blue hues. Spirulina color extract is available as a powder or liquid.

Applications
Spirulina color extract is primarily used in confectionery, yoghurts, ice cream, frozen desserts, dessert toppings, dry beverage, gelatin, puddings and custards. Spirulina color extracts are natural alternatives to replace synthetic coloring blends like e.g. Brilliant Blue.

Vegetable Carbon

Color: Grey – Black

pH: 1%: n/a |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Color Strength: >12%| Label: E153

Vegetable Carbon ( Carbon black) is made from fine particles of carbonized vegetable material, obtained through steam activation of vegetable fibres like e.g. peat, nut shells, wood and cellulose residues.

Applications
Typical applications include confectionery, bakery products, decorations, cheese coating, black caviar substitute, cosmetics, and pharmaceuticals.

Chlorophyll

Color: Green

pH: (1%) max 10 | Heat: ***** | Light: ***** | Color Value: Min:10% | Label: E140i

Chlorophylls are a group of naturally occurring pigments produced in all photosynthetic plants including algae and some bacteria. Chlorophyll is mainly extracted from alfalfa (Medicago sativa), nettles (Urtica dioica) or grasses. When used as food coloring Chlorophyll is processed to replace a magnesium atom at its center with a copper atom, which makes it more stable and also able to dissolve in water.

Applications
Chlorophyll is used in nutritionals drinks, ice cream, chocolates, dairy products and certain cheeses
